In Holiday, Florida, the climate plays a significant role in considering the ideal boat storage solutions. Summers in this city can reach an average high of 92°F, making it essential to protect your boat from escalating temperatures and sun damage. Using a high-quality protective cover can aid in blocking harmful UV rays and reduce the heat buildup.
Winters, on the other hand, are mild with an average low of 52°F, which is not harsh enough to freeze your boat's systems. However, it's still recommended to winterize your boat to prevent any potential damage caused by cold snaps.
For open outdoor storage, consider investing in a tailored boat cover that can effectively shield from rain and UV rays. If opting for covered outdoor or indoor storage, make sure the area is well-ventilated to prevent moisture buildup, a common culprit for mold and mildew.
Selecting the appropriate storage type largely depends on the design of your watercraft. Speedboats and fishing boats may benefit from covered outdoor storage, while sailboats with tall masts may require open outdoor storage. Always remember, irrespective of the storage type, regular maintenance checks are key to preserving your boat's longevity.

The price of boat storage in Holiday may vary depending on factors such as location, storage type (indoor or outdoor), and amenities provided by the facility. Proximity to popular boating areas and local landmarks can also impact the cost.
To find the right boat storage size in Holiday, measure the length, width, and height of your boat, and consider any additional space required for accessories. Choose a storage facility that can accommodate these dimensions and allows for adequate clearance when moving the boat.
To prepare your boat for long-term storage in Holiday, clean it thoroughly, both inside and out, and remove any valuables. Drain and winterize the engine and fuel system, protect electrical components, and cover the boat properly to safeguard it from potential damage due to climate and other environmental factors while in storage.
